Two arrested on drug, weapons charges in Marathon

Police seized suspected cocaine, crystal methamphetamine, oxycodone, suboxone and psilocybin, along with cash and other items associated with drug trafficking

MARATHON — Two people from Marathon face several charges after police executed a search warrant at a residence in the community.

Provincial police said officers executed the warrant at a McLeod Drive residence at about 9:30 p.m. on Tuesday.

Officers seized suspected cocaine, crystal methamphetamine, oxycodone, suboxone and psilocybin, along with cash and other items associated with drug trafficking.

The two accused — 34-year-old Matthew Johnston and 36-year-old Trina Bordeleau — are each charged with possession of a weapon for a dangerous purpose, knowledge of unauthorized possession of a firearm, possession of a firearm or ammunition contrary to a prohibition order, three counts of drug possession for the purpose of trafficking, and possession of proceeds of property obtained by crime over $5,000.

Both remain in custody and are scheduled to appear in a Marathon court at a later date.
